Role Description
As a Corporate Tax Senior Manager you will report directly to our Head of Corporate Tax, with good knowledge of UK corporation tax and a sound grasp of other business taxes to not only ensure clients are fully tax compliant but to also identify tax planning opportunities.
You will also be heavily involved in planning assignments – in the last 6 months this has included detailed analysis of the Disguised Investment Management fee rules, Transactions in Land, EMI and EIS schemes, demergers, due diligence on acquisitions and advising on sales of business.
Exposure to international tax issues such as double taxation relief and double taxation treaties, transfer pricing, thin capitalization and CFC’s would be useful. Support and mentoring will be given.
Evidence of training and mentoring junior staff would be useful.
Our corporate clients include a broad range of sectors and industries and include entrepreneurial growth companies, larger corporates, multi-national groups, FSA regulated companies and AIM listed PLCs.
The role is largely office based and includes significant client contact. There may also be some travel between our offices based in West Sussex and Kent.
